Quick Summary

The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) Troop Support is issuing a presolicitation for Ballast Lamps (NSN 6250-01-420-7257). This requirement is for a proprietary item from Avtechtyee Inc. (CAGE: 30242), Part Number 8186-1. The acquisition will proceed under Other than Full and Open Competition due to only one responsible source. The solicitation, SPE8EG26R00040001, was issued on May 27, 2026, and responses are due by June 30, 2026, at 3:00 PM EDT.

Scope of Work

This opportunity seeks to establish an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contract for Ballast Lamps. The Government estimates an Annual Estimated Quantity (AEQ) of 800 each. While the item is proprietary, offerors can submit alternate offers with a complete data package for evaluation. The requirement is for NSN 6250-01-420-7257.

Contract & Timeline

  • Type: IDIQ (one-year base + four, one-year option periods)
  • Set-Aside: None (Other than Full and Open Competition, per FAR 6.103-1)
  • Solicitation Issued: May 27, 2026
  • Response Due: June 30, 2026, 3:00 PM EDT
  • Published: June 2, 2026 (amendment)

Evaluation

Award will be made to the responsible offeror providing the lowest price that conforms to all terms and conditions. Price is the only evaluation factor. The acquisition will utilize FAR Part 12 (Commercial Products and Services) and FAR Part 15 (Contracts by Negotiation).

Additional Notes

This presolicitation is a synopsis as required by the Small Business Act. A Justification and Approval (J&A) for Other Than Full and Open Competition was approved on April 2, 2026, citing 10 U.S.C. § 3204(a)(1). Market research, including a Sources Sought Notice in 2025, was conducted, and DLA will continue efforts to expand competition. FOB Origin and Inspection/Acceptance at Destination terms apply, along with Buy American Act clauses. Offerors must be registered in SAM.gov.
